Solidification of floating dispersed organic droplets and ionic liquid microextraction methods for the determination of non-steroidal anti-inflammatory drugs in human urine
Dispersive liquid-liquid microextraction based on solidification of floating organic droplets (DLLME-SFO) and ionic liquid dispersive liquid-liquid microextraction (IL-DLLME) methods coupled with high performance liquid chromatography-ultraviolet detector (HPLC-UV) were developed for the determinati...
